Sitemap, information architecture, and knowledge architecture are not the same thing
Teams often use these three terms interchangeably — and end up designing navigation instead of structure.
A sitemap is a technical artifact: the list of URLs that exist. Information architecture (IA) is how content is grouped and navigated so people can browse it. Knowledge architecture is the model behind both: the entities, topics, questions, and relationships your website must explain so that buyers — and the AI systems answering them — understand what you offer.
The order of work matters. Knowledge architecture decides what must exist. Information architecture decides where it lives and how people reach it. The sitemap is the output, not the starting point. Start from entities and buyer questions
Before drawing any structure, write down two lists.
First, the entities: your product or service, its category, the problems it solves, the use cases, the roles who buy, the integrations, and the alternatives buyers compare you with. Second, the questions each buying role actually asks at each stage — from "what is this category" to "how is X different from Y" and "does it work with our stack".
Take a hypothetical B2B SaaS that automates logistics workflows. Its entities include the platform itself, the category (workflow automation for logistics), problems like manual dispatch and SLA breaches, use cases per role, TMS and ERP integrations, and known alternatives. Each entity–question pair is a candidate for structure. Nothing about navigation yet — that comes later.
Give every topic a page role
A page role is a one-sentence answer to four questions: what does this page answer, for whom, what does it link to, and what is the next step. Typical roles on a B2B website: canonical product or service pages, problem pages, solution and use-case pages, comparison pages, Q&A, guides, glossary entries, proof (cases, reviews, benchmarks), and conversion pages.
Assign roles before designing anything. If you cannot state a page's role in one sentence, the page is not ready to exist. Section, standalone page, or cluster?
Use intent depth to decide.
- A section — when the topic only supports another page's answer and nobody would ask about it on its own. Keep it on the parent page.
- A standalone page — when the topic matches a distinct intent someone would search or ask an assistant about directly, and it has one clear answer.
- A cluster — when the topic keeps spawning related questions. Build a hub page and connect Q&A items, guides, and comparisons around it.
For the logistics SaaS: "workflow automation for logistics" is a cluster; "reduce manual dispatch" is a standalone problem page; "supported file formats" is a section on the integrations page.
To avoid duplicated intents, keep an intent map: one question or topic → one canonical URL. Before adding a page, check the map. If the intent already has a URL, strengthen and link that page instead of cloning it. One intent, one page — this is the single most effective rule against cannibalization.
Wire it together: internal links and commercial paths
Internal links are the relationships in your knowledge system, so link by role, not by habit. Cluster items link back to their hub. Hubs link to canonical pages. Problem pages link to the solutions that address them, solutions link to proof, and every key page sits one or two clicks away from a commercial path — a review, a call, a demo.
In the logistics example, the path reads naturally: the "manual dispatch" problem page → the dispatch automation use case → the TMS integration page → a relevant case or benchmark → the demo. Buyers move through it as an argument; AI systems retrieve the individual pages because each one answers its question cleanly. The structure has to serve both — and none of this is a ranking trick. Clear structure improves the conditions for being understood, retrieved, and cited; it does not guarantee any of it.
Common mistakes
- Designing navigation first and calling it architecture.
- Creating a page per keyword instead of a page per intent.
- Publishing blog posts into a void — no hub, no role, no links.
- Splitting one intent across several similar pages and cannibalizing your own relevance.
- Hiding all proof on a single "case studies" page instead of linking it from solutions and comparisons.
- Treating structure as an AI-ranking hack instead of a way to be understood.

FAQ
What is the difference between information architecture and knowledge architecture?
Information architecture organizes pages and navigation so people can browse. Knowledge architecture defines the entities, topics, and relationships your site must explain so buyers and AI systems understand what you offer. You need both: knowledge architecture decides what must exist, information architecture decides where it lives.
When should a topic get its own page instead of a section?
When it matches a distinct buyer intent — something a person would search for or ask an assistant about directly. If the topic only supports another page's answer, keep it as a section. If it keeps generating related questions, grow it into a cluster with a hub page.
How do we avoid duplicated intents across pages?
Keep an intent map: one question or topic mapped to one canonical URL. Before creating a new page, check what already answers that intent — and strengthen and link the existing page instead of cloning it.
